Advance your career while continuing to work in Wilfrid Laurier University's Bachelor of Science (BSc) in Paramedicine, the first program of its kind in Canada. Designed for college-credentialed paramedics, this part-time, fully online program recognizes prior learning with a minimum of 10.0 transfer credits and is taught by instructors with over 30 years of professional experience.
Though not a clinical entry-to-practice pathway, this interdisciplinary program builds transferable skills for promotion within paramedicine, transition to a related field, or graduate studies. You'll learn alongside a diverse, experienced student body that enriches the learning environment, with options and minors including Psychology, Sociology and Leadership.

The program consists of 10.0 Laurier credits, where admitted students will be granted a minimum of 10.0 transfer credits towards the Paramedicine program in recognition of prior education and work experience.

Below is a breakdown of tuition fees and expenses for Laurier Science students for one year (or two terms) studying full time. Fees are based on 2026/27 rates and are subject to increase. All fees are shown in Canadian dollars.
| Fee Type | Domestic Students | International Students |
|---|---|---|
| Tuition | $6,180 | $36,624 |
| Student Fees | $1,390-$2,133 $3,276-$4,018 with co-op |
$2,338-$3,082 $4,224-$4,967 with co-op |
| Textbook Fees | $1,500 | $1,500 |

When you apply to Laurier you’ll be automatically assessed for entrance scholarships (based on your final admission average) and for in-course scholarships in your upper years (based on your Laurier GPA from the previous academic year). We also offer more than 700 competitive scholarships and awards, which require separate applications and may be awarded throughout the academic year.
